: The Dawn of a New Era in Healthcare

In the realm of medicine, a transformative revolution is underway, driven by the advent of stem cell biology and regenerative medicine. These cutting-edge fields harness the extraordinary potential of stem cells, unlocking new frontiers in the treatment of diseases and injuries that have long plagued humanity. Stem cells, with their remarkable ability to self-renew and differentiate into specialized cell types, hold the promise of restoring damaged tissues, mending broken bodies, and rejuvenating failing organs.
